Sha256: 46349d9dbf3be51ee3d83a12210ed112b38d9cc99747e66a4f4678332eff5c7a

Contents?: true

Size: 365 Bytes

Versions: 32

Compression:

Stored size: 365 Bytes

Contents

desc 'Open an interactive terminal within fulmar'
task :console, [:environment] do |t, args|
  require 'irb'
  require 'irb/completion'
  ARGV.clear
  if args[:environment] && args[:environment].include?(':')
    environment, target = args[:environment].split(':')
    configuration.environment = environment
    configuration.target = target
  end
  IRB.start
end

Version data entries

32 entries across 32 versions & 1 rubygems

Version Path
fulmar-1.8.0 lib/fulmar/domain/task/console.rake
fulmar-1.7.5 lib/fulmar/domain/task/console.rake
fulmar-1.7.4 lib/fulmar/domain/task/console.rake
fulmar-1.7.3 lib/fulmar/domain/task/console.rake
fulmar-1.7.2 lib/fulmar/domain/task/console.rake
fulmar-1.7.1 lib/fulmar/domain/task/console.rake
fulmar-1.7.0 lib/fulmar/domain/task/console.rake
fulmar-1.6.4 lib/fulmar/domain/task/console.rake
fulmar-1.6.3 lib/fulmar/domain/task/console.rake
fulmar-1.6.2 lib/fulmar/domain/task/console.rake
fulmar-1.6.1 lib/fulmar/domain/task/console.rake
fulmar-1.6.0 lib/fulmar/domain/task/console.rake